Description[edit]

The Pinion is part testbed, part leftovers. Developed by Clan Jade Falcon and introduced into service in 3065, the Pinion BattleMech is the second Clan 'Mech to be produced by Olivetti Weapons on Sudeten. The second-line BattleMech was designed as a patrol and guard duty 'Mech, so it has modest speed coupled with good maneuverability thanks to its jump jet range of 150 meters. Additionally, the Pinion is meant to test the effectiveness and drawbacks of heavy lasers, as early reports from Clan Star Adder indicated heavy lasers are unreliable and possibly damaging to the MechWarrior. In order to properly judge the effect of this new weapon, the Falcons decided to use garrison MechWarriors as guinea pigs. Their vitals were carefully tracked and medical evaluations were administered weekly as part of these tests.

The leftovers in the 'Mech are its micro pulse lasers. Micro pulse lasers were developed for ProtoMech production, but when Khan Marthe Pryde killed the program in 3064, the Falcons were left with an overabundance of leftover lasers. Despite the weapons being unwanted, the Jade Falcons have decided to utilize them on the Pinion rather than waste these resources. When the supplies of micro pulse lasers are used up, the Pinion will be refitted and retrofitted with heavier weapons already in production.[1]

Weapons and Equipment[edit]

The largest gun on the Pinion is its Witherer heavy large laser. Although it experiences some targeting difficulties, it packs a strong punch into a relatively small package. On the opposite end of the spectrum are the four Raid micro pulse lasers mounted in the Pinion's torso. These weapons are only useful at point-blank range, but the pulse technology makes them quite accurate, and make the Pinion devastating against conventional infantry. The Series 14a medium pulse lasers have a decent range and are highly accurate and provide reliable, mid-range firepower. This all-energy weapon configuration allows the 'Mech to range far and wide without having to worry about resupply or ammunition explosions in combat. 14 double heat sinks keeps the 'Mech fairly cool, though an alpha strike will seriously overheat it.[1]

Notes[edit]

  • In German products, the unit's proper name was translated to Fittich.
